Installation Instructions

This article outlines two straightforward methods for installing IQQI Japanese Keyboard - Emoji on PC Windows and Mac.

Using BlueStacks

  1. Download the APK/XAPK file from this page.
  2. Install BlueStacks by visiting http://bluestacks.com.
  3. Open the APK/XAPK file by double-clicking it. This action will launch BlueStacks and begin the application's installation. If the APK file does not automatically open with BlueStacks, right-click on it and select 'Open with...', then navigate to BlueStacks. Alternatively, you can drag-and-drop the APK file onto the BlueStacks home screen.
  4. Wait a few seconds for the installation to complete. Once done, the installed app will appear on the BlueStacks home screen. Click its icon to start using the application.

About this app

"IQQI - Japanese Keyboard"
Free Japanese keyboard application that supports Android 2.x~6.x.

♥ Swipe the keyboard or click the [JP]-key to change 50key/12key(10key)/Romaji Keyboard
♥ Smart word prediction(Japanese & English)
♥ Japanese HandWriting (NEW & Must Try)
♥ Yahoo Search: Tap icon "Y" to search without browsers (NEW & Must Try)
♥ User adjustable keyboard Height
♥ User adjustable keyboard Skin (Special Topic/ Black/ Gray/ Pink/ Blue) 
♥ Text Editor (↑↓←→、Cut、Copy、Paste)
♥ Common Phrase
♥ 1000+Emoticons and Emoji Art (NEW & Must Try)

☆ Click [ひら] or [カタ] key to type in either "Hiragana" or "Katakana".
☆ Type "Dakuon" or "Handakuon" or "Sokuon" by pressing the [变換]-key on 50-key and 12-key keyboard.
☆ Click IQQI icon to choose other IQQI input methods.
